Jubilee Prayer for Owerri Archdiocese @75

Almighty and Ever-Loving God,

As we celebrate 75 years of faith, community, and service in Owerri Archdiocese, we give thanks for Your countless blessings throughout our spiritual journey. We equally acknowledge our weaknesses, failings and inadequacies in the past years, and we ask for Your continued grace to help, strengthen and guide us in the years ahead.

In this special Jubilee, we ask for a revival of the faith in our hearts and in our communities.

 

Inspire us Lord to renew our commitment to Your Gospel, to deepen our relationships with one another, and to reach out with compassion to those in need.

Grant us the courage to be witnesses of Your love, transforming our lives and our parishes into beacons of hope. May our actions reflect the spirit of unity and service that You desire for us.

We entrust our future to Your care, and we pray that, guided by Your grace, we may continue to grow in faith and love for many years to come. May our Mother Mary, Patroness of our Archdiocese continue to guide and intercede for us. 

May her example of faith and humility lead us closer to You, helping us to embrace our mission with joy and purpose. We make our prayer through Christ our Lord, Amen.

Habemus Papam!!

I announce to you a great joy;

we have a Pope:

The Most Eminent and Most Reverend Lord, Lord Robert Francis Cardinal of the Holy Roman Church Prevost who has taken the name Leo XIV.

Cardinal Protodeacon Dominique Mamberti announces that the Cardinals have elected Cardinal Robert Francis Prevost, who took the name Pope Leo XIV.

Let us unite in prayer for the guidance and strength of the new Holy Father as he begins his sacred mission..
